The L9882-ICJJ from STMicroelectronics is a highly sophisticated, integrated circuit designed for the automotive industry, offering a comprehensive solution for the management and control of automotive engine and transmission systems. This advanced IC is part of STMicroelectronics' commitment to providing state-of-the-art technology for improving vehicle performance, efficiency, and reliability.
Key Features
- High Integration: The L9882-ICJJ combines multiple functionalities into a single chip, reducing the need for multiple discrete components and saving space on the PCB.
- Durability: Built to withstand the harsh conditions of automotive environments, the L9882-ICJJ operates reliably over a wide temperature range and is resistant to the vibrations and shocks typical in vehicle applications.
- Flexibility: This IC is designed with versatility in mind, capable of interfacing with various sensors and actuators within the vehicle's engine and transmission system.
- Diagnostic Support: It includes advanced diagnostic features that help in detecting and reporting system malfunctions, facilitating maintenance and repair processes.
- Communication Protocols: The L9882-ICJJ supports industry-standard communication protocols, ensuring seamless integration with existing automotive electronic systems.
Applications
The L9882-ICJJ is primarily used in the automotive sector, particularly for:
- Engine Control Units (ECUs)
- Transmission Control Modules (TCMs)
- Vehicle Stability Control Systems
- Advanced Driver Assistance Systems (ADAS)
